- Personnel subare grouping (MOABW): ?The SAP error message HRPAYCO_ABSENCES003 typically relates to issues with the personnel subarea grouping in the context of absence management within the SAP Human Capital Management (HCM) module. This error can occur when there is a mismatch or misconfiguration in the personnel subarea settings, which can affect how absences are processed.
Cause:
- Incorrect Personnel Subarea Grouping: The personnel subarea grouping (MOABW) may not be correctly defined or may not exist in the system.
- Missing Configuration: The absence type or the relevant configuration for the personnel subarea may not be set up properly in the system.
- Data Entry Errors: There may be errors in the employee master data, such as incorrect assignment of personnel subarea or absence type.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access or modify the absence records for the specified personnel subarea.
Solution:
Check Configuration:
- Go to the SAP Customizing Implementation Guide (SPRO) and navigate to the relevant configuration for personnel subareas and absence types.
- Ensure that the personnel subarea grouping (MOABW) is correctly defined and linked to the appropriate absence types.
Review Employee Master Data:
- Check the employee master data to ensure that the personnel subarea is correctly assigned.
- Verify that the absence types are correctly configured for the employee's personnel subarea.
Adjust Absence Type Settings:
- Ensure that the absence type being used is valid for the personnel subarea in question.
- If necessary, create or modify the absence type settings to include the required personnel subarea.
Authorization Check:
- Verify that the user has the necessary authorizations to perform actions related to absences in the specified personnel subarea.
- If needed, consult with your SAP security team to adjust user roles and permissions.
Testing:
- After making the necessary changes, perform a test to ensure that the error no longer occurs when processing absences.
